  • Who are Women’s Aid?

    Women’s Aid is the national charity working to end domestic abuse against women and children. We are a federation of just under 180 organisations which provide over 300 local lifesaving services to women and children across England. For 50 years we have campaigned on behalf of our members and survivors to shape policy and practice, and to raise awareness of domestic abuse.

    Our support services, which include our Live Chat, the Survivors’ Forum, the No Woman Turned Away Project, the Survivor’s Handbook, Love Respect (our dedicated website for young people), the national Women’s Aid Directory and our advocacy projects, help thousands of women and children every year.

    Purpose of the Data and Directory Assistant: 

    The Data and Directory Assistant is responsible for providing administrative support and carrying out data collection and data entry activities to maintain the Routes to Support directory of information on local violence against women and girls (VAWG) services and refuge vacancies. This will include being initial contact for internal and external queries about Routes to Support and following standard processes to maintain the accuracy of information in the directory. The Data and Directory Assistant will be diligent with details and responsive to internal and external need, with guidance and support from the wider Membership, Research and Evaluation team.

    Key duties and responsibilities of the Data and Directory Assistant:

    • Maintain the Routes to Support database of information on local violence against women and girls (VAWG) services and refuge vacancies

    • Be the initial contact for the Routes to Support inbox, using email template responses to respond to routine enquiries about Women’s Aid’s directory resources, maintaining subscriptions and providing support to users, escalating complex enquiries to the Senior Officer where relevant.

    • Compile a list of services eligible for inclusion in Routes to Support for the Senior Officer to review; follow processes to support the administration of applications including filing application documentation and sharing with the Senior Officer for review; and carry out all associated tasks to add services to the directory.

    • Maintain the accuracy of VAWG service information in the directory in line with processes for updating and checking entries.

    • Distribute training materials for users of Women’s Aid’s directory resources.

    • Coordinate the invoicing process for subscriptions to Women’s Aid directory resources.

    • Support the promotion of the Routes to Support project including providing content for member’s bulletins, ensuring web copy is up to date and assisting with other activities promoting Routes to Support.

    • Support with work of the Routes to Support Steering Group, including meeting scheduling, preparing papers and taking minutes.

    • Ensure that service information on Routes to Support is kept updated and accurate, moderating update requests and liaising with local VAWG services, and collecting data as required.

    • Distribute Freedom of Information Requests to local authorities, including sending the request to relevant authorities and processing responses.

    • Support with other data collection and data entry work as required, following internal process documentation under the supervision of Senior Officers.
